What is Critical Thinking?

Critical thinking is the objective analysis and evaluation of information in order to form a judgment. It goes beyond rote memorization, encouraging you to:

    • Identify key arguments and claims: What is the main point being made? What evidence supports it?
    • Evaluate evidence: Is the evidence credible, relevant, and sufficient?
    • Recognize assumptions: What underlying beliefs or premises does the author hold?
    • Detect biases: Are there any inherent leanings or prejudices that might influence the information?
    • Formulate reasoned conclusions: Based on your analysis, what logical deductions can you make?

Why it matters: In an age of information overload, critical thinking is your shield against misinformation and your tool for making informed decisions.

Developing Your Analytical Edge

Cultivating your analytical skills is an ongoing process that requires deliberate practice. Here are some actionable strategies:

    • Question Everything: Adopt a mindset of curiosity. When presented with new information, ask: “Why is this being said?”, “How do we know this is true?”, and “What are the implications?”
    • Evaluate Sources Rigorously: Not all information is created equal. Learn to assess the credibility of sources using criteria like the CRAAP Test (Currency, Relevance, Authority, Accuracy, Purpose). For academic work, prioritize peer-reviewed journals, scholarly books, and reputable research institutions.
    • Identify Logical Fallacies: Familiarize yourself with common errors in reasoning (e.g., ad hominem, straw man, slippery slope). Recognizing these in arguments helps you debunk flawed logic.
    • Practice Active Reading and Listening: Don’t just passively consume information. Engage with it by summarizing points, identifying counterarguments, and making connections to other knowledge.

Practical Example: When reading a historical account, instead of accepting dates and events as facts, analyze the historian’s perspective, the primary sources they used, and potential biases introduced by the time period in which they wrote. Compare it with other accounts to get a more nuanced understanding.

Actionable Takeaway: Make it a habit to scrutinize information, especially in academic contexts. The more you critically engage, the stronger your analytical muscles become.

Effective Research Strategies

Gone are the days when research simply meant visiting the library. Today, effective research involves navigating vast digital landscapes with precision.

    • Define Your Research Question: Before diving in, clearly articulate what you aim to find out. A focused question saves time and yields more relevant results.
    • Utilize Academic Databases: Move beyond Google. Platforms like JSTOR, PubMed, Google Scholar, EBSCOhost, and university library portals offer access to peer-reviewed articles, scholarly journals, and reputable publications.
    • Master Search Operators: Use Boolean operators (AND, OR, NOT) and quotation marks for exact phrases to refine your searches and pinpoint specific information. For example, “climate change” AND “policy” will yield more precise results than just “climate change policy.”
    • Track Your Sources: Keep a meticulous record of every source you consult. Use reference management tools like Zotero or Mendeley to organize citations and prevent plagiarism.

Practical Example: For a paper on renewable energy, start by formulating a specific question like “What are the socio-economic impacts of solar energy adoption in rural communities?” Then, use academic databases to search for keywords like “solar energy,” “rural development,” “socioeconomic impact,” and “policy” in combination.

Active Reading for Deeper Understanding

Reading for academic purposes is not like reading a novel. It requires active engagement to extract meaning, synthesize ideas, and retain information.

    • The SQ3R Method:

      1. Survey: Skim the text (headings, subheadings, introduction, conclusion) to get an overview.
    • Question: Formulate questions based on headings and your initial survey.
    • Read: Read actively, looking for answers to your questions.
    • Recite: After each section, summarize what you’ve read in your own words.
    • Review: Reread notes, test yourself, and revisit the material regularly.
    • Annotate and Highlight Strategically: Don’t just highlight everything. Mark key terms, main ideas, connections, and questions. Write summaries or reactions in the margins.
    • Mind Mapping and Summarizing: After reading, create a mind map to visualize connections between ideas or write a concise summary to solidify your understanding.

Practical Example: When reading a complex theoretical chapter, use the SQ3R method. Before you even start reading, look at the chapter title, introduction, and conclusion to get the gist. Then, turn each heading into a question (e.g., “What is constructivism?”). As you read, actively look for answers and, after each section, try to explain it out loud or write a brief summary in your notebook. This process significantly boosts comprehension and retention.

Actionable Takeaway: Treat every text as a dialogue. Engage, question, and interact with the material to truly absorb its content.

Academic Writing Excellence

Academic writing is a specialized form of writing that requires clarity, precision, and adherence to specific conventions.

    • Structure is Key:

      • Introduction: Hook the reader, provide background, state your thesis or main argument.
      • Body Paragraphs: Each paragraph should focus on a single main idea, supported by evidence, examples, and analysis. Use clear topic sentences.
      • Conclusion: Restate your thesis in new words, summarize main points, offer final thoughts or implications.
    • Clarity and Conciseness: Use precise language, avoid jargon where simpler terms suffice, and eliminate unnecessary words. Every sentence should serve a purpose.
    • Evidence-Based Argumentation: Support all claims with credible evidence from your research. Explain how the evidence supports your point (analysis).
    • Proper Referencing: Master a citation style (e.g., APA, MLA, Chicago) required by your institution. Accurate citation prevents plagiarism and gives credit where it’s due.
    • Revision and Editing: Never submit a first draft. Review for clarity, coherence, grammar, spelling, and punctuation. Seek feedback from peers or writing centers.

Practical Example: When writing a research paper, create a detailed outline before you start. For instance, if your thesis is “Hybrid learning models enhance student engagement,” your outline might include sections on ‘Advantages of online learning components,’ ‘Benefits of in-person interaction,’ and ‘Empirical evidence of increased engagement in hybrid settings,’ each with specific points and supporting research.

Confident Oral Presentations

Presenting your work verbally is an invaluable skill, whether you’re leading a team meeting or defending a thesis.

    • Know Your Audience and Purpose: Tailor your content, language, and visual aids to who you’re speaking to and what you want them to take away.
    • Structure Your Presentation: Like writing, a clear structure (introduction, main points, conclusion) keeps your audience engaged. Tell them what you’re going to tell them, tell them, then tell them what you told them.
    • Design Effective Visual Aids: Use slides sparingly, keep them clean and simple, and use visuals to support your points, not just read text from them. Less is often more.
    • Practice, Practice, Practice: Rehearse your presentation multiple times, ideally in front of a mirror or a supportive audience. This builds confidence and helps you refine your timing and delivery.
    • Engage with Your Audience: Make eye contact, vary your tone and pace, and be prepared for questions. Handling Q&A sessions gracefully demonstrates expertise and composure.

Practical Example: For a group presentation, assign specific roles (e.g., introduction, key sections, conclusion) and rehearse as a team. Design slides with minimal text and powerful images or graphs. During the Q&A, if you don’t know an answer, acknowledge it and offer to follow up rather than guessing.

Actionable Takeaway: View writing and presenting as opportunities to showcase your mastery. Embrace feedback as a tool for continuous improvement.

Optimizing Your Study Schedule

Poor time management is a leading cause of academic stress and underperformance. Strategic planning can dramatically improve your productivity and reduce anxiety.

    • Prioritize Effectively: Use tools like the Eisenhower Matrix (Urgent/Important) to categorize tasks and focus on what truly matters. Tackle high-priority assignments first.
    • Create a Detailed Schedule: Use a planner (digital or physical) to block out study sessions, assignment deadlines, and personal commitments. Be realistic about how much you can achieve.
    • Employ Time Blocking or the Pomodoro Technique: Dedicate specific blocks of time to single tasks without distractions (e.g., 25 minutes of focused work, followed by a 5-minute break). This enhances focus and prevents burnout.
    • Avoid Procrastination Triggers: Identify what causes you to procrastinate and develop strategies to counteract it, such as breaking large tasks into smaller steps or rewarding yourself after completing a difficult task.

Practical Example: At the beginning of the semester, plot all major assignment deadlines and exam dates on a master calendar. Then, each week, break down larger assignments into smaller, manageable tasks and allocate specific time slots in your daily schedule to work on them. For instance, “Monday 2-3 PM: Research sources for history essay,” “Tuesday 9-10 AM: Outline history essay.”

High-Impact Study Strategies

Not all study methods are created equal. Focus on techniques proven to enhance long-term retention and deeper understanding.

    • Active Recall (Retrieval Practice): Instead of passively rereading notes, actively try to retrieve information from memory. Flashcards, self-quizzing, and trying to explain concepts without looking at your notes are powerful forms of active recall.
    • Spaced Repetition: Review material at increasing intervals over time. This helps move information from short-term to long-term memory. Flashcard apps often incorporate this feature.
    • Elaboration: Connect new information to what you already know. Ask “how” and “why” questions. Create analogies, examples, or metaphors to deepen understanding.
    • Interleaving: Mix different subjects or topics during a study session instead of blocking out hours for one subject. This helps your brain make connections and distinguishes concepts.
    • Teaching Others: Explaining a concept to someone else forces you to organize your thoughts and identify gaps in your own understanding.

Practical Example: Instead of simply rereading your biology textbook, close the book after studying a chapter on photosynthesis and try to draw the entire process from memory, labeling all components. Then, compare your drawing to the textbook. For a history exam, create flashcards with key events and dates on one side and their significance on the other, then test yourself repeatedly, focusing more on the cards you struggle with.

Actionable Takeaway: Experiment with these study techniques. Find what resonates with your learning style and consistently apply them to transform your study habits from reactive to strategic.
